What Is FBT, Really?

Fulfilled by TikTok (FBT) is TikTok Shop’s in-house fulfillment service. When you enroll, you send inventory to a TikTok fulfillment center, and they handle storage, packing, shipping, and returns. It mirrors the FBA model Amazon sellers know well.

In late 2025, TikTok Shop announced plans to make its Logistics Services mandatory, with a soft enforcement date of Feb. 25, 2026, and a hard cutover on March 31. Sellers scrambled. Many started questioning their entire TikTok strategy.

But here’s the important disclaimer: as of now, FBT is not fully enforced. According to TikTok’s February 2026 Policy Pulse, Seller Shipping remains active for U.S. local sellers, and the previously announced mandatory migration deadlines are no longer in effect. We don’t know exactly when, or if, a hard FBT mandate will be enforced. This article is about being prepared, not panicked.

Ads and TikTok Shop Are Two Different Things

This is the key mindset shift. When most dropshippers say “TikTok ads,” they’re really thinking about two very different traffic channels at once:

  • TikTok Shop product listings where purchases happen inside TikTok’s native commerce environment

  • TikTok paid ads which can send traffic anywhere, including your own Shopify or WooCommerce store

FBT affects the first channel. It has nothing to do with the second.

TikTok ads pointing to an external store link operate completely outside TikTok Shop’s fulfillment ecosystem. You run a conversion campaign, a customer clicks through to your storefront, buys, and you fulfill the order however you want—with your supplier, your 3PL, or a platform like Doba. FBT never enters the equation.

This matters enormously for dropshippers who want to build their own brand and own the customer relationship, rather than handing it over to TikTok’s ecosystem.

Why TikTok’s Ad Platform Is Still Uniquely Powerful

Even setting aside TikTok Shop entirely, TikTok’s advertising platform gives dropshippers tools that other platforms don’t match:

  • Unrivaled organic-to-paid synergy: A well-made product video can go viral organically and be amplified with paid spend—something that’s much harder on Meta or Google.

  • Discovery-first algorithm: TikTok surfaces content to new audiences by default. That means cold-traffic ads don’t require the massive warming funnel that Facebook ads typically need.

  • High-intent visual shoppers: TikTok users are already conditioned to buy products they discover through video. A single compelling product demo can outperform a polished catalog ad on a competitor platform.

  • Lower CPMs for engaging creative: TikTok rewards native-looking, high-retention creative with cheaper delivery, meaning a great ad gets more reach per dollar spent.

For product research and validation, TikTok also remains one of the fastest ways to test whether a product has genuine demand before you commit to scaling inventory.

The Smart Move: Use TikTok Ads to Drive Store Traffic

The FBT conversation is actually a useful push toward a healthier dropshipping strategy: using TikTok as a traffic source, not as your entire storefront.

Here’s how that works in practice:

  1. Run TikTok conversion campaigns with your store URL as the destination rather than a TikTok Shop product page.

  2. Install the TikTok Pixel on your store to track conversions and build retargeting audiences.

  3. Create product-focused video ads (demonstrations, before-and-afters, unboxings) that show the product in context and direct viewers to your store with a strong CTA.

  4. Build retargeting audiences from video viewers and website visitors, and run lower-funnel campaigns to close the sale.

  5. Keep your fulfillment flexible—since you’re selling through your own store, you can work with any supplier network you choose.

This approach also protects you from platform dependency. If TikTok’s policies shift again—which, given the ongoing regulatory uncertainty around the app, is entirely possible—you still own your customer data, your email list, and your store.

Preparedness Over Panic

The sellers who thrive through policy changes understand which parts of their strategy are affected and which parts aren’t.

FBT is a TikTok Shop fulfillment mandate. TikTok ads are a traffic channel. Those are two separate levers, and only one of them is currently in flux. Right now is the ideal time to build out your TikTok ad strategy pointing to your own store, before the sellers who did panic come back to the platform and drive up CPMs.

The dropshippers who win here will use TikTok’s massive audience and powerful ad targeting to fill their own storefronts, on their own terms, with full control over how they source and fulfill products.

Frequently Asked Questions

Does FBT affect TikTok ads that link to my own store?
No. FBT is a fulfillment requirement for orders placed through TikTok Shop. If your TikTok ads direct shoppers to an external store URL, FBT has no impact on how you fulfill those orders.

Is FBT currently mandatory for all U.S. TikTok Shop sellers?
Not as of April 2026. TikTok’s February 2026 Policy Pulse confirmed that Seller Shipping remains active and that previously announced mandatory migration deadlines are void. The full enforcement timeline is still unclear, so sellers should monitor TikTok Shop’s official announcements.

Can I still run profitable TikTok ads without selling on TikTok Shop?
Yes. TikTok’s ad platform, including its conversion campaigns, Pixel tracking, and retargeting tools, functions completely independently of TikTok Shop. You can use it to drive traffic to any storefront.

What types of TikTok ads work best for dropshipping in 2026?
Conversion-focused video ads that show the product in real use tend to perform best. Short, visually engaging content with a strong hook in the first three seconds and a clear call to action is the standard formula. Spark Ads (boosted organic content) are also worth testing if you have posts that already perform well.

Should I abandon TikTok as an ad channel because of the ban uncertainty?
Not based on current conditions. TikTok finalized a deal in January 2026 to form a new U.S. entity, and the app remains widely available. That said, diversifying your ad channels (Meta, Google, Pinterest) is always smart risk management regardless of TikTok’s status.
